  • CUSAT Start-up Launches Gait Training Device

    By NE Reporter on April 16, 2021

    KOCHI:
    REWA, An advanced gait training device was launched at CUSAT by Vice- Chancellor Dr. K.N. Madhusoodanan in a programme organised in connection with world Autism awareness day.

    Dr. Sam Thomas, Director, CITTIC, and Dr. Baby Chakrapani, Director, Center for Neurosciences were also present.  REWA is an advanced gait training device developed by ChoiceMed healthcare solutions (p) Ltd,  a startup promoted by Suraj Simon Varghese and Rubin Ray incubated in CITTIC, CUSAT in association with centre for Neuroscience, CUSAT, and Alfa pediatric rehabilitation centre.

    Most rehabilitation centers depend on gym treadmills for gait training in conditions like cerebral palsy, Parkinson’s disease, post-stroke, spinal cord injury, etc. These training methodologies do not fulfill the necessary objective and the patients are not comfortable with these gym treadmills which delays the recovery rate. In REWA, the walking surface moves in coordination with the patient’s steps, facilitating the adjustment of stride length to the patient’s comfort level.

    Full-length handrail support helps patients to walk with more confidence as it avoids the fear of falling. The patients with the said problems lose their internal rhythm and face difficulty in achieving gait rhythm. REWA provides audio signals to assist gait rhythm. With these facilities, patients feel more comfortable during the gait training and they can do the training with more intensity. Also, the walking surface coordinated movement pushes the training to the active side which enhances motor learning by neuroplasticity and helps in fast recovery, said Suraj Simon Varghese and Rubin Ray.
